3 * MIME file format decoder for the Wiretap library.
5 * This is for use with Wireshark dissectors that handle file
6 * formats (e.g., because they handle a particular MIME media type).
7 * It breaks the file into chunks of at most WTAP_MAX_PACKET_SIZE,
8 * each of which is reported as a packet, so that files larger than
9 * WTAP_MAX_PACKET_SIZE can be handled by reassembly.
11 * The "MIME file" dissector does the reassembly, and hands the result
12 * off to heuristic dissectors to try to identify the file's contents.
